Understanding and Managing Distractions:
Distractions are often internal, arising from our boredom and anxiety. We seek reprieve from these uncomfortable emotions, and our environment readily provides easy off-ramps. However, context switching can consume up to 80% of our focused work time. The average knowledge worker spends a significant portion of their week managing email alone. Research even suggests that distractions can lead to a decrease in IQ. Instead of becoming frustrated by the lifelong nature of focus, we can embrace it as an avenue for self-improvement and learning.
